Overthinking is one of these common lived experiences, especially in the psyche of one who has experienced any level of trauma, which we all have been feeling deeply more so in the past 4 years.

In this episode, I will cover:

1. What causes the overthinking mind, and how it shows up subconsciously without you even realizing what's happening!

2. How the connection to past trauma heightens this experience, and why it's actually here to HELP you release this from your physical body.

3. Where you can get started to break the cycle of this conditioning in a trauma informed and somatic approach.
